The dynamics of group bullying manifest in two ways: exclusion and ganging up. This type of bullying often happens around shifts in social groups. Defining cliques versus other social groups and examining the issues unique to this type of bullying, readers will discover new ways to stop this behavior. Students will learn how to deal with group bullying, how to seek help, ways to repair self-esteem and why it is important to build a school community...

Gangs exist in places all over the world. The United States, however, is believed to have more gangs than any other country in the world. This book provides a comprehensive overview of the issues surrounding gangs, including how and why young people are lured into gangs and the consequences of gang involvement. Firsthand accounts and current statistics provide an insightful look at this issue.
